Racism and Xenophobia in European Football

Resumo (outro idioma)

The papers in this volume summarize the results of a research project funded by the EU focussing on racism(s), xenophobia and anti-Semitism in European football and their implications on European integration. In the first part of the book, conceptual and historical considerations are given. The second section includes case studies in six European countries. Each chapter is written with a comparative perspective focussing not only on the specific situation in the country covered but also on policy initiatives to combat racism(s), xenophobia and anti-Semitism. The book is part of the “Sport, Leisure and Physical Education Trends and Development” series.
